Narrative:
The Airbus A320 was on a flight from Berlin-Schönefeld to Las Palmas (Gran Canaria). Near Nuremberg, at FL350, the crew detected smoke and an "electrical smell" in the cockpit. They declared an emergency, donned oxygen masks, and landed the aircraft in Stuttgart. Passengers were evacuated on the runway via stairs.
